Job's Mission

  • To ensure that operational quality-related tasks associated with Good Distribution Practice (GDP) are performed for Santen SA/NL.
  • To perform the operational quality-related tasks in SA/NL and EMEA. 
  • To provide in-depth knowledge and support for Quality Systems (VQD / Trackwise / LM Success Factors)
  • To participate on regional and global project teams as required.
  • To compile data to support management / quality review meetings on a regular basis.
  • To collaborate with business partners on assigned projects and tasks

Job Description

  • To manage distribution deviations, investigations, CAPAs and changes together with Santen EMEA QAs 
  • To investigate deviations associated with product distribution i.e Temperature excursions. 
  • To handle quality incidents from service providers
  • To support self-inspections at appropriate regular intervals following a prearranged program.
  • To support the Santen SA/NL Responsible Person.
  • To support the EMEA QA to ensure that initial and continuous training programs are implemented and maintained. 
  • To maintain Quality agreements with Santen affiliates and external organizations 
  • To compile data to support regular quality review meetings, following up KPIs, action items and CAPA plan implementation, managing change controls, and supporting on decisions related to deviations. 
  • To provide support and training to SA/NL departments to manage TW records as Single Point of Contact from QA
  • To support quality inspections from external parties.
